Design West Lectures

As part of the RIBA Stirling Prize success for The New Library, Magdalene College, lectures will be taking place organised by Design West in Exeter and Bristol on the 14th and 15th December. These will be given by project architect Claire Mcmenamin and Níall McLaughlin.

Design West is a centre of excellence for design & placemaking. Their mission is to inspire the public, politicians & professionals across the built environment to design, better, healthier, places to live, work & relax. Design West is the new name for The Architecture Centre & Creating Excellence.

The Natural History Museum

The competition winning design for major alterations to London’s Natural History Museum, by Niall McLaughlin Architects and Kim Wilkie Landscape Architect, has been given planning approval by the Royal Borough of Kensington & Chelsea. We will create a new civic square at the junction of Exhibition Road and Cromwell Road, a new entrance from South Kensington Underground Station and a series of garden galleries, extending the life of the museum out into its grounds.
